Hi - my recent post here reporting the death of my Classic LX200 seems mercifully premature After a fortnight in the house [away from damp obsy] the scope fired up unexpectedly this morning via a substitute mains to 18VDC adapter of similar rating.
However I'd like to resurrect the original larger air-cooled Meade LX200 power adapter [below] but a simple continuity test across the power[?] fuse [highlighted] indicates it's blown. Is the fuse soldered in? What rating fuse replaces it? Don't want to poke around and damage things without advise. TIA

The fuse is soldered in. It is rated at 2 AMPS, 250 volts. HINT: Its printed on the circuit board....

Hi nytecam,
Glad to hear your Classic survived, and the problem was with the power source. I've enjoyed reading your posts and seeing your images, and hope you continue.
FWIW, My 12" has been a good performer, and I expect it to outlive me.
I do have a bit of a concern about your resurrecting the factory(?) power source. More than once I've read that these devices are a catastrophe just waiting to happen. So around April I bought a 16v regulated power source from Jim at Scopestuff and have had no problems. In fairness I had had no problems before either. But Jim's quite adamant that the old PS is dangerous to life and limb.  Just some thoughts.
Mark
